If you open Nvidia X Server Settings, do you have options in it?
Why are you using sudo
If you do that and save the .nvidia-settings-rc
has no longer your permissions and ownership. Because of that it will fail to load. There, now you know why is not working
Since you went the road on installing video-hybrid-amd-nvidia-450xx-prime
when i don’t think has any positive effect installed on a Desktop PC where the dGPU is totally independent from the iGPU, then try them all